David R. Nisbet has authored 144 papers that have received a total of 4.9k indexed citations.
This includes 67 papers in Biomaterials, 51 papers in Biomedical Engineering and 44 papers in Cellular and Molecular Neuroscience. The topics of these papers are Supramolecular Self-Assembly in Materials (32 papers), Nerve injury and regeneration (31 papers) and Electrospun Nanofibers in Biomedical Applications (28 papers). David R. Nisbet is often cited by papers focused on Supramolecular Self-Assembly in Materials (32 papers), Nerve injury and regeneration (31 papers) and Electrospun Nanofibers in Biomedical Applications (28 papers) and collaborates with scholars based in Australia, United Kingdom and United States. David R. Nisbet's co-authors include Richard J. Williams, John S. Forsythe, Clare L. Parish, Kiara F. Bruggeman and Malcolm Horne and has published in prestigious journals such as Nature, Journal of Biological Chemistry and Advanced Materials.
